Apple Music still doesn’t offer a dedicated “Sleep Timer” button inside the iPhone/iPad Music app. However, you can achieve the same result using Apple’s built-in Clock timer: set a countdown and choose “Stop Playing” when the timer ends. This stops audio automatically and works with Apple Music as well as most other media apps. On Android, Apple Music includes a built-in Sleep Timer option inside the app, while desktop platforms usually rely on system sleep settings or automation.

Section 2: How to Set a Sleep Timer Apple Music on iPhone or iPad?

There are a few ways to set up sleep timer Apple music on the iPhone, check them out.

2.1 Using the "Clock" app

A flexible Clock app that doubles as an Apple Music sleep timer is pre-installed on Apple's iOS devices.

Here's how to make use of it:

Step 1:
Find and launch the "Clock" app on your mobile device.
Step 2:
Find and tap the "Timer" tab, which is situated in the lower right corner of the screen, to access the timer.
Step 3:
Set up your Timer by choosing the length of time you want, then press "When Timer Ends."
Step 4:
Select "Stop Playing" by scrolling to the bottom of the list of options.

Select Stop Playing
Step 5:
Press 'Set' to validate your selection.
Step 6:
After that, press the 'Start' button to activate your sleep timer. When the countdown runs out, the music will immediately stop playing.

'Start' button to activate your sleep timer
Step 7:
If you want to make some changes to the timer for example to stop or end the timer, just go back to the "Timer" screen and make the necessary changes.

This built-in approach is compatible with various music streaming providers and doesn't require any third-party apps.

2.2 Using the "Shortcuts" option

The Shortcuts menu allows you to program your phone to do certain tasks at certain times or in response to certain triggers.

Learn how to create a shortcut for Apple Music sleep timer here:

Step 1:
Find the "Shortcuts" app.
Step 2:
Launch the app and go to the "Automation" section.
Step 3:
Next, choose either "New Automation" or the "+" icon, whichever is applicable based on the number of existing automations.

+ icon
Step 4:
Find the "Time of Day" option and choose the time you want the music to end. It defaults to daily, but you may change it to weekly if you prefer.
Step 5:
Make sure to choose "Run Immediately" to ensure that the Shortcut runs automatically moving forward.
Step 6:
After that, select "New Blank Automation".

select New Blank Automation
Step 7:
Tap on "Add Action".
Step 8:
Find Play/Pause by typing it into the search field; then, click on "Play/Pause".
Step 9:
Next, choose "Pause" by tapping the "Play/Pause" button.
Step 10:
To finish setting up your Apple Music Sleep Timer, just click the "Done" button on the top right coner of the screen.

2.3 Use Siri (Voice Recognition)

Siri can also be used to assist you if you don't want to be bound to a schedule.

Here are the steps to set sleep timer Apple Music using Siri:

Step 1:
Simply say "Hey Siri, stop playing music in one hour" to Siri to activate the AI.
Step 2:
All you need to do is wait for Siri to confirm.

Section 3: How to Set a Sleep Timer Apple Music on Android?

Currently, Apple Music's beta version allows users to set a sleep timer on Android devices.

Here's how to activate it:

Step 1:
Play a Song: To access the music playback interface, open Apple Music and begin playing a song.
Step 2:
To use the sleep timer, tap the menu with three vertical dots and choose "Sleep Timer".
Step 3:
Set Your Timer: Select from predefined intervals of 15, 30, or even the entirety of the song or album that is now playing.
Step 4:
Turn Off the Timer: To turn off the sleep timer, just go back to the settings and choose "Off".

Turn off the sleep timer

It is anticipated that this feature will soon be available in the stable version of the app, improving accessibility for all Android users.

Section 4: How to Set a Sleep Timer Apple Music on Mac?

Mac users can also change the energy settings on their device to have a restful night's sleep while listening to music.

Here is how to set Apple Music sleep timer on Mac:

Step 1:
Select "System Preferences" from the menu after clicking the Apple icon.
Step 2:
Navigate to Battery Settings. Locate and select "Battery".
Step 3:
Modify Sleep Settings: Select a desired time for sleep by checking the box next to "Sleep". To confirm, click "OK".

Select a desired time for sleep

This technique makes sure your Mac doesn't play music all night long by using the sleep feature of the operating system to halt music playback.

Section 5: How to Set a Sleep Timer Apple Music on Windows?

Using the power settings on Windows, one can set a sleep timer in a similar way:

Step 1:
Getting to Settings: Click on "Settings" from the Start menu.
Step 2:
Getting to Power & Sleep: Select "System" and then "Power & Sleep".
Step 3:
Configure the Sleep Timer: Choose and modify the duration of time the computer should remain awake while playing music.

Power & Sleep

After the predetermined time, this configuration will make sure your PC goes to sleep, automatically ending Apple Music playback.
